Arrow My Collection feature for Blu-ray.com (Suggest Database Additions Thread)

If there is a Blu-ray movie you would like added to the database, please use this thread to request its inclusion. The more information you can provide, the easier it will be for those of us added the titles. In general, we need the following information:

Title: (English Title Preferred)
Amazon Link: (YesAsia for Asian Discs)
Studio: (The Distributor)
Region: (A, B, or C)
Country: (Where the Disc is Being Sold)
Year:
Runtime: (In Minutes)
Rating: (PG, PG-13, R, ... When Available)
Media: (BD-25, BD-50, BD/DVD, etc)
Discs: (Number of Discs)
Video Codec: (MPEG-2, MPEG-4, or VC-1)
Video Resolution: (1080p, 1080i, 720p, etc)
Aspect Ratio: (2.40:1, 1.85:1, etc)
Digital Copy: Yes/No
BonusView: Yes/No
BD-Live: Yes/No
3D: Yes/No
D-Box: Yes/No
Audio: (formatted as Language, Codec, Channels - English: Dolby TrueHD 5.1)
Subtitles: (Separated by Commas)
Release Date: (Year Month Day)

You don't have to have answers to all of those, but the more you can provide, the quicker we can get the title included. Also, if you have any links to the coverart, or any scans you have done of the coverart, that would be very helpful as well.

Default My Collection feature for Blu-ray.com (place Requests to add here)

Ok. I thought of having this type of functionality in my own website but it would be more advantageous for Blu-ray.com to implement this type of functionality. I think it would be a good idea to allow registered users to create a Blu-ray collection catalog via some sort of "My Collection" feature/plugin to blu-ray.com. There are other sites/applications out there that have similar features. There may be users like me who really only care about managing their Blu-ray collection and being able to buy/sell Blu-rays with other users from this site. Most of us spend a considerable amount of time on here each day and the site is growing in popularity as the format grows stronger. Considering the site already consists of a pretty remarkable Blu-ray movie database for various countries, I consider it a no brainer. Here are some initial requirements that come to mind:

Purpose: To provide one location for Blu-ray fans to manage their existing Blu-ray collection, future desired releases and want/sell lists.

Initial Requirements:
1) Only registered users can access the My Collection feature through their profile on Blu-ray.com (either via menu bar or User CP).
2) A user's collection will consist of movies contained in the blu-ray.com movie release database.
3) A user can add and remove titles in their collection
4) A user can add and remove items from their "Own", "Wish" and "Sell" lists.
5) A user can sell a title that currently exists in their collection by marking it as "sellable". Other users can search the site for a particular title which will return results of those users who would like to sell their copy with pricing information. This could be done and integrated with the existing search feature or could be added as a new plugin/module to the site.
6) After searching, the user could select a title from the search results and mark it as being "Wanted", which would add it to their My Collection Wanted list until a deal is struck and closed with the seller. The Amazon price for that disc could also be return so the user can see the price difference between Amazon and those users that would like to sell their used copy.
7) If a used title that a user wants does not exist, they could add it to their profile as being "Wanted" and can enable notification once a user marks that item as being "Sellable" in their profile.
8) When marking a title from their collection as "sellable", a user can select the quality of the used item, provide a selling price for the item, how many are available and provide a brief description of the product.
9) Users can be notified via email or RSS once a title on their "Want List" has been posted to Blu-ray.com by a user that would like to sell their used copy.
10) Provide RSS and email notification for new titles added to the Blu-ray database and added to a user's "Sell List" that interest you.
11) My Collection can be exported into an Excel or PDF file.
12) A user can select a “Recently listed” link within their “My Collection” to see titles recently added for sale.
13) Keep existing Trading Score feature and integrate it with a user’s “My Collection”.
14) Once a transaction is being worked between a buyer and a seller, the title is not visible to other users who are searching for that particular title. If the deal falls through, the title will be relisted in the system. The other alternative is to provide a Status label for each item and if a transaction is being worked between two individuals, it could say "Pending Transaction".

Additional Ideas/Comments:
The main features of this plugin could be located within a user's profile where they could manage "My Collection". The ability to add a movie to your collection could be located in the users profile or in the main movie view for each title. This view is obtained by searching for a movie or browsing for movies by going to the menu bar then selecting Movies. (An “Add to Want List” button can be added next to the Buy Now link within the movie description). While I like the Hot Deals forum, there are many titles posted daily, each in their own thread by a user and I think it would be better for the site to have a My Collection feature where each users could manage their content within their own profile instead of in a forum thread. Another reason is because multitple users could be selling the same title at the same or different prices and it would be nice to easily search and manage that content in your "collection" without it being in individual forum threads.

If anyone's running their own sites/servers and wants their own media database, OpenDb is an excellent piece of open source web-ware. Been using it on and off for several years, and it's very solid...pulls information from IMDb, Amazon, and a bunch of other sites depending on the plugins you install (many of which are included in the source package). The newest version (1.50 RC4) features Blu-ray support, though it's very easy to add it as an Item Type in earlier versions (as I did a while back).

BDs, DVDs, CDs, Books, whatever else you collect...you can add them all to OpenDb.
